GP Police Nabbed 2 Women Working Together to Steal Walmart Merchandise

Grants Pass Police arrested two women for allegedly working together to steal hundreds of dollars' worth of merchandise from Walmart.

According to the Police Department, officers responded to a shoplifting complaint at the store on NE Terry Lane on Sunday around 2:45 p.m..

Police said two women -- ages 23 and 19 -- were observed by Walmart security gathering more than $1,000 worth of items and coordinating to push the stolen items out of the store together. The 19-year-old woman was detained by loss prevention, but the 23-year-old woman fled to her vehicle and drove away.

Officers stopped the woman while she was trying to exit the parking lot in a Toyota pickup that was later retrieved by her grandmother. All of the stolen items were recovered.

Both female suspects were lodged at the Josephine County Jail for Felony 1st-Degree Theft and Criminal Conspiracy. Both were being held without bail.
